    Mumford and Sons will headline the outdoor event in Phoenix Park, Dublin on Sunday 14 July 2013 backed by a hand-picked, stellar line-up that features Ben Howard, The Vaccines and Edward Sharpe and the Magnetic Zeros. Tickets for the one-day event will go on sale this Friday 15 March at 9am
